The median home value in Cotter, AR is $108,500. This is lower than the county median home value of $126,900. The national median home value is $219,700. The average price of homes sold in Cotter, AR is $108,500. Approximately 54.14% of Cotter homes are owned, compared to 22.42% rented, while 23.43% are vacant. Cotter, Arkansas has a population of 892. Cotter is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 20.16%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 21.55%.
The median household income in Cotter, Arkansas is $33,843. The median household income for the surrounding county is $40,072 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Cotter is 48.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 89.5 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 27.7 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 45.9 inches per year, with 10.5 inches of snow per year.
